Smartphones: More Than Just a Communication Tool
These days, smartphones are practically extensions of ourselves. They allow us to stay connected, complete tasks on the go, and access information anytime. For students and professionals alike, they’re a pocket-sized powerhouse. The cameras on newer models are great for social media creators, while business users can rely on apps for communication and productivity.
Besides messaging and browsing, smartphones have evolved into reliable tools for work, entertainment, and learning. You can join video meetings, manage your budget, edit documents, or learn a new language—all from one device. Add in mobile banking and ride-hailing apps, and it’s easy to see why smartphones are considered essential.

Laptops and Tablets: Work and Learning On-the-Go
Reliable laptops or tablets help you stay productive no matter where you are. Lightweight models with long battery life are especially popular. Many even convert into 2-in-1 devices for added flexibility. With cloud-based tools like Google Drive or Microsoft 365, accessing your work is easier than ever.
Students can attend classes, complete homework, and review lessons using just a tablet. Professionals benefit too—like Marco, a sales executive who delivers presentations to clients right from a café using his tablet. Whether you’re working remotely or studying, these devices make multitasking easier and more efficient.
Why Laptops or Tablets Help:
- Access to work or school platforms anytime
- Lightweight and easy to carry
- Supports multitasking and digital tools
- Good for both content consumption and creation
- Pairs easily with accessories like keyboards or stylus pens
Noise-Canceling Headphones: For Better Focus Anywhere
In a noisy environment, focusing can be tough. Noise-canceling headphones help cut through distractions. They’re great for more than just music—students, remote workers, and even commuters use them to stay centered.
These headphones also improve sleep quality for light sleepers and are useful for travelers on buses, planes, or trains. Whether you’re watching videos, attending online meetings, or simply enjoying quiet time, this gadget can create your personal zone of focus.

Smartwatches: Small Gadgets With Big Purpose
Smartwatches aren’t just about telling time. You can get call alerts, monitor your health, and stay on top of your calendar—all without grabbing your phone. For people who are always on the move, that convenience adds up fast.
They’re also helpful for tracking workouts, sleep quality, and even hydration. Many models come with built-in GPS for runners and hikers, plus emergency features like fall detection or SOS messaging—making them more than just a stylish accessory.

Power Banks: Stay Charged Wherever You Go
If you’re often away from power outlets, a dependable power bank is a must. Whether you’re out for meetings, errands, or travel, it helps ensure your devices stay powered. A dead phone is more than an inconvenience—it can mean missed calls, lost directions, or late replies.
Modern power banks are now faster, lighter, and capable of charging multiple devices. Some models even support wireless charging or solar power, offering even more flexibility while traveling or during outdoor activities.

WiFi Routers and Mobile Hotspots: Stay Online Anytime
A steady internet connection is part of modern life. At home, a quality router supports smooth online classes, video calls, and streaming. For those who work remotely or travel frequently, mobile hotspots keep you connected when WiFi isn’t available.
Advanced routers now offer dual-band connections, better coverage, and parental controls. Mobile hotspots are especially helpful in emergencies or for those working in rural areas with limited infrastructure.
Remote workers often carry portable hotspots for peace of mind, especially in areas with weak signals. This kind of flexibility means work can continue, even on the move.
Good Connectivity Helps You:
Attend virtual meetings without interruption
Stay in touch while traveling
Access work tools in real time
Keep multiple devices online at once
Stream HD content without buffering
Smart Home Devices: A Smoother Life at Home
Tech at home isn’t just about comfort—it’s also about control and efficiency. Voice assistants, smart bulbs, and automated locks make daily tasks easier and improve home safety. These tools can reduce electricity usage, help with routines, and even manage home security while you’re away.
For instance, you can set smart lights to turn on when you arrive home or use smart plugs to shut off appliances at specific times. These little touches make life more convenient, especially for busy families and working individuals.

External Storage and Cloud Backup: Safe and Ready Access
With so many digital files—photos, videos, and work documents—it’s easy to run out of space. That’s where external drives and cloud storage come in. These tools help keep your data organized and secure. Backups also offer peace of mind in case of a device crash or accidental deletion.
Cloud solutions like Google Drive, Dropbox, or iCloud are perfect for sharing files or working collaboratively. Meanwhile, external drives (especially SSDs) offer fast access to large files without needing internet access.
James, a videographer, keeps two copies of his projects: one on an external SSD and another in cloud storage. That way, he doesn’t lose valuable work even if something goes wrong with one device.
Productivity Apps and Digital Assistants: Stay Organized With Less Effort
Managing daily tasks can be overwhelming. Apps like Trello, Google Assistant, and Todoist make planning easier. From scheduling meetings to grocery lists, everything’s in one place. These apps also help manage routines, build habits, and improve time management.
Other apps like Notion, Evernote, or even simple calendar reminders allow you to break down complex goals into actionable steps. Voice assistants can also set alarms, create reminders, and answer quick questions hands-free.
